About

The investigators hope that through the analysis and research to find determine whether lncRNA-GC1 could serve as a non-invasive biomarker for monitoring the neo-adjuvant chemotherapy response for personalized medicine for gastric cancer.

Full description

The LncRNA-GC1could noninvasively track dynamics of tumor burden and has been proposed as a real-time biomarker that can provide both predictive and prognostic values. But the value in monitoring the neo-adjuvant chemotherapy response is unclear. The investigators hope that through the analysis and research to find determine whether lncRNA-GC1 could serve as a monitoring biomarker for patients with gastric cancer receiving neo-adjuvant chemotherapy.

Inclusion criteria

  • Having signed informed consent
  • Age≥ 18 years old
  • Histologically confirmed gastric adenocarcinoma
  • radiographically identified as advanced gastric cancer

Exclusion criteria

  • Other previous malignancy within 5 year
  • Surgery (excluding diagnostic biopsy) within 4 weeks prior to study
  • Pregnancy or lactation period
  • Legal incapacity
